David Bohrman To Be NewsTECHForum’s Keynote Interview

The veteran TV news executive with tenures at CNN, ABC News and NBC News (among numerous other organizations) will look at the dramatic ways in which news trust and technology are reshaping the industry’s fundamentals in the keynote interview at TVNewsCheck’s virtual NewsTECHForum on Dec. 15. David Bohrman, whose long career in TV journalism has wound through some of its biggest organizations and stories, will be the keynote interview at TVNewsCheck’s virtual NewsTECHForum event.

The interview, Trust and Technology: Where Does TV Go From Here?, with TVNewsCheck Editor Michael Depp, will stream live on Dec. 15 at 2 p.m. ET. Bohrman will look at some of the major technologies and innovations he has helped usher into the industry — video walls and data visualization among them — and talk about how they will continue to reshape news organizations’ approach to storytelling for a deeply polarized audience.

Bohrman will discuss his most recent experience with CBS News covering the 2020 election, the possibility of deescalating mistrust in news organizations, the evolving demands on TV news anchors and reporters and the still-untapped potential of digital and streaming platforms.

“Over a long career, David Bohrman has been a visionary driver of technology and innovation in TV news, and he’s the perfect keynote interview to put a revolutionary year — and what comes after it — into an actionable perspective,” Depp said. “Our conversation will go deeply into key technologies like video walls and augmented reality, their scalability for news organizations of every size and how emerging tools and data can help bridge the chasm of trust with news audiences.”

NewsTECHForum will also feature sessions on Novel Approaches to News Storytelling Under Stress; Pivoting the Newsroom to Crisis; How Will Digital and Streaming Storytelling Evolve in 2021?; Advances in IP and Cloud Workflows; Remote Production: From Exception to Option; Standing Out on Social in a Historic Year and News 2022: The Reshaping of Programming, Technology and Audience.

Attendees will participate in the live, daily, two-and-a-half-hour streamed sessions on Zoom Webinar, where they can pose questions to speakers, participate in live audience polling and wrap up the day with half-hour, open-mic Roundtables on key issues.
